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- ;5
- (define (%perDays sum days percent)
- (if(= days 0)
- sum
- (%perDays (+ sum (* sum percent 0.01)) (- days 1) percent)))
- (define (bankOp sum percent lst)
- (car (foldl (λ(x consSum) (cons ((cadr x) (%perDays (car consSum) (- (car x) (cdr consSum)) percent) (last x)) (car x)))
- (cons sum 1)
- (append lst (list (list 30 + 0))))))
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ement